Rubber Machinery Equipment with Vulcanizing Machine

Rubber Machinery Equipment with Vulcanizing Machine Rubber machinery equipment plays a crucial role in the rubber manufacturing industry, enabling the processing of raw rubber into finished products with desired properties. Among the various machines used, the vulcanizing machine stands out as a key component in the production of high-quality rubber goods. Overview of Rubber Machinery Equipment Rubber machinery encompasses a wide range of equipment designed for different stages of rubber processing, including mixing, calendering, extrusion, molding, and vulcanization. These machines ensure that rubber compounds are properly prepared, shaped, and cured to meet specific performance requirements. Key types of rubber machinery include: 1. Rubber Mixing Machines (Internal Mixers & Open Mills) – Used to blend raw rubber with additives like sulfur, carbon black, and accelerators to achieve uniform compound consistency. 2. Calendering Machines – Process rubber sheets into precise thicknesses for further shaping. 3. Extrusion Machines – Shape rubber into continuous profiles, such as hoses, seals, and tire treads. 4. Molding Presses – Form rubber into specific shapes using compression or injection molding techniques. The Role of Vulcanizing Machines Vulcanization is the chemical process that transforms raw rubber into a durable, elastic material by cross-linking polymer chains with sulfur or other curing agents. Vulcanizing machines are essential for this process, ensuring consistent heat and pressure application to achieve optimal curing. Types of Vulcanizing Machines 1. Press Vulcanizers – These machines use hydraulic or mechanical presses to apply heat and pressure to rubber products inside molds. They are widely used in tire manufacturing, rubber gaskets, and shoe soles. 2. Autoclave Vulcanizers – Suitable for large or complex rubber products, autoclaves use steam or hot air to cure items like hoses, belts, and inflatable products. 3. Continuous Vulcanizing Lines – Designed for extruded rubber profiles, these systems use hot air, microwave, or salt bath methods for continuous curing. Key Features of Modern Vulcanizing Machines - Precision Temperature & Pressure Control – Ensures uniform curing and high product quality. - Automation & PLC Systems – Improve efficiency, reduce manual intervention, and enhance repeatability. - Energy Efficiency – Advanced designs minimize energy consumption while maintaining performance. - Versatility – Can handle various rubber compounds, including EPDM, silicone, and natural rubber. Applications of Vulcanizing Machines Vulcanizing machines are used across industries such as: - Automotive (tires, seals, hoses) - Construction (rubber sheets, gaskets) - Medical (silicone products) - Consumer Goods (footwear, sports equipment) Conclusion Rubber machinery, particularly vulcanizing machines, is indispensable in transforming raw rubber into high-performance products. With advancements in automation and energy efficiency, modern vulcanizing equipment ensures superior quality, durability, and cost-effectiveness in rubber manufacturing.
